UK Market Overview: The FTSE 100 index has declined due to concerns over China's economic recovery affecting global trade, but opportunities exist in smaller companies and penny stocks with strong financial fundamentals.
McBride plc Performance: McBride, a manufacturer of household products, reported stable earnings with a market cap of £226.72 million, despite high debt levels, and has been added to the S&P Global BMI Index, enhancing its visibility.
NCC Group Financial Challenges: NCC Group, operating in cyber security, has a market cap of £450.47 million but remains unprofitable with increasing losses, despite having short-term assets exceeding liabilities and a recent contract win in Sweden.
Playtech's Strategic Moves: Playtech, a gambling software provider with a market cap of £722.04 million, faces profitability challenges but is focusing on B2B growth through acquisitions and a share buyback program, while navigating high volatility and governance risks.
